Public Administration as a Developing Discipline: Part 1: Perspectives on Past and Present

The most comprehensive volume available on this topic, Public Administration as a Developing Discipline, in two parts, provides past, present, and future perspectives on the development of public administration. The book focuses on how public administration evolved to its present state, its historical missions and traditions, and how these historic missions and traditions can be better fulfilled in the future through the use of organization development, a specific technology conditioned by specific values.

Part I: Perspectives on Past and Present sketches the broad context of the conceptual development of public administration, providing perspectives on the past, evaluations of the present, and speculations on trends for miniparadigms in the future. Part 2: Organiza-tion Development as One of a Future Family of Miniparadigms outlines one specific approach toward facilitating the conceptual development of the discipline-the laboratory approach to organization development. Organization development is both strategically significant in coming to grips with some managerial phenomena, and tactically manage-able at this period in the developmental history of public administration. The focus is diverse: on large organizations and small; on values and research results; on applications as well as scientific study.
